The END OF SUMMER Sweater is a breezy, slightly transparent linen sweater. It has a loose fit, sits beautifully casual, and is the perfect choice for late summer. The sweater has a super-simple design, requires only a few techniques, and is therefore well-suited for beginners.
The END OF SUMMER Sweater is worked top down. Front and back are worked flat, down to the underarms, starting with the back, after which the front is knitted directly onto back part. The body is worked in the round in stockinette stitch. For the sleeves, stitches are picked up along armholes and then the sleeves are worked in stockinette stitch in the round. Finally, stitches are picked up along the neckline, to create a neckline border and this border is worked in ribbing, as are the sleeve cuffs and bottom border of the body.
